High-temperature flow measurement in metallurgical plants
Heat exchangers and steam generators are vital components that significantly improve energy efficiency and process control of metal production.
Heat exchangers are used to recover waste heat from high-temperature processes like blast furnaces and electric arc furnaces, transferring this heat to incoming air or water to reduce energy consumption. They also help to cool molten metals, gases, or equipment, ensuring optimal temperatures for processes like casting and rolling.
Steam generators produce steam from water, which is used to generate electricity, power mechanical equipment, and provide process heating in kilns, furnaces, or rolling mills. Additionally, they are used in drying operations and help maintain the necessary heat levels for smelting or refining metals. Together, these systems not only improve the energy efficiency of metal production but also contribute to cost savings and sustainability by reducing fuel consumption and the overall carbon footprint of the industry.
